#include <iostream>
#include <fstream>
#include <pthread.h>
#include <signal.h>
#include <boost/thread.hpp>
#include <boost/program_options.hpp>
#include <boost/filesystem/operations.hpp>
#include "darner/util/log.h"
#include "darner/handler.h"
#include "darner/net/server.hpp"
using namespace std;
using namespace boost;
namespace po = boost::program_options;
namespace fs = boost::filesystem;
using namespace darner;
int main(int argc, char * argv[])
{
po::options_description generic("Generic options");
string config_path;
// options only available via command-line
generic.add_options()
("version,v", "prints the version and exits")
("help,h", "produce help message")
("config,c", po::value<string>(&config_path), "config file path");
// options allow both on command line and in a config file
int port;
string data_path;
size_t workers;
po::options_description config("Configuration");
config.add_options()
("debug", "debug (verbose) output")
("port,p", po::value<int>(&port)->default_value(22133), "port upon which to listen")
("workers,j", po::value<size_t>(&workers)->default_value(1), "number of worker threads")
("data,d", po::value<string>(&data_path)->default_value("data"), "data directory")
;
po::options_description cmdline_options;
cmdline_options.add(generic).add(config);
po::options_description config_file_options;
config_file_options.add(config);
po::variables_map vm;
po::store(po::command_line_parser(argc, argv).options(cmdline_options).run(), vm);
try
{
notify(vm);
}
catch (const po::error & e)
{
cout << "error parsing commandline options: " << e.what() << endl;
return 1;
}
if (vm.count("help"))
{
cout << cmdline_options << endl;
return 0;
}
if (vm.count("version"))
{
cout << DARNER_VERSION << endl;
return 0;
}
if (vm.count("config"))
{
ifstream in(config_path.c_str());
if (!in)
{
cerr << "can't open config file: " << config_path << endl;
return 1;
}
else
{
po::store(po::parse_config_file(in, config_file_options), vm);
try
{
notify(vm);
}
catch (const po::error & e)
{
cerr << "error reading config file: " << e.what() << endl;
return 1;
}
}
}
if (!fs::exists(data_path))
{
cerr << "cannot find the data directory: " << data_path << endl;
return 1;
}
log::init(vm.count("debug"));
log::INFO("darner: queue server");
log::INFO("build: %1% (%2%) v%3% (c) Wavii, Inc.", __DATE__, __TIME__, DARNER_VERSION);
log::INFO("worker threads: %1%", workers);
log::INFO("listening on port: %1%", port);
log::INFO("data dir: %1%", data_path);
if (vm.count("debug"))
log::INFO("debug logging is turned ON");
// TODO: we're doing some manual pthread/signal stuff here
// migrate to signal_set when we are ready to use boost 1.47
sigset_t new_mask;
sigfillset(&new_mask);
sigset_t old_mask;
pthread_sigmask(SIG_BLOCK, &new_mask, &old_mask);
log::INFO("starting up");
request_handler handler(data_path);
server srv(handler, port, workers);
// Restore previous signals.
pthread_sigmask(SIG_SETMASK, &old_mask, 0);
// Wait for signal indicating time to shut down.
sigset_t wait_mask;
sigemptyset(&wait_mask);
sigaddset(&wait_mask, SIGINT);
sigaddset(&wait_mask, SIGQUIT);
sigaddset(&wait_mask, SIGTERM);
pthread_sigmask(SIG_BLOCK, &wait_mask, 0);
int sig = 0;
sigwait(&wait_mask, &sig);
// Stop the server.
log::INFO("received signal. stopping server and finishing work.");
srv.stop(); // stop accepting, wait for connections to all close out
log::INFO("shut down. ciao.");
return 0;
}
